We,re in Greymouth today which, despite it,s name is a lovely little town. Today we have been up to a place called Shantytown which is a recreation of a gold mining town from the 1860s. They have built mines , shops , barbers, a fire station a jail, a schoool etc etc and the place is very impressive. They also have a steam train which takes you up on a short ride through the bush which was great for the kids. I think Poppy and Noah will be experts on mining by the time they get home but I have promised them we will do something different tomorrow.
